java 审核业务代码
时间: 2024-10-11 15:00:18 浏览: 31
在Java中,审核业务代码通常涉及以下几个方面:
1. **代码规范检查**:确保代码遵循了团队约定的编码风格指南,如命名规则、缩进、注释清晰度等。可以使用工具如Checkstyle、PMD等自动检测违反规范的地方。
2. **功能合理性**:审查代码逻辑是否合理,业务流程是否顺畅,是否存在冗余操作、条件分支过于复杂等情况。例如,确认所有的边界条件都被正确处理。
3. **性能优化**:评估代码是否有潜在的性能瓶颈,比如过度的对象创建、不必要的数据库查询、算法效率低下等问题。
4. **错误处理和异常管理**:查看代码中是否妥善处理了可能出现的异常情况,是否包含了适当的错误日志记录和恢复策略。
5. **安全性**:检查代码是否存在SQL注入、XSS攻击或其他安全风险,并验证数据校验和权限控制机制的有效性。
6. **依赖管理和模块化**:评估代码是否遵守单一职责原则,模块间的依赖是否清晰,是否存在硬编码路径或过大的依赖包。
7. **单元测试和集成测试**:检查是否有一套完善的测试覆盖,包括单元测试和集成测试,以保证代码质量。
8. **代码复用和设计模式**:查看是否适当利用了设计模式,代码是否易于维护和扩展。
阅读全文